The 6th Annual Chefs Soirée was held on Friday, September 30, 2011 at St. Mary’s Health System’s Nutrition Center of Maine. The guests sampled cheeses from Balfour Farm in Pittsfield and dined on Lobster Ravioli and Mediterranean Chicken prepared by Chefs Paul Landry and David Moyse of Fish Bones American Grill. Chefs Dan Caron made and Katie Ligouri of the Green Ladle created a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Torte.
While enjoying each of three courses, the guests watched interactive cooking demonstrations, a hallmark of the evening’s events. Fish Bones and the Green Ladle chefs, both of Lewiston, brought a high level of enthusiasm and excitement to the night.
Proceeds from the Soriée will support the Nutrition Center and its programming. The event grossed in excess of $20,000. Based on the belief that good health relies upon access to healthy food, the Nutrition Center is a true ‘community center.’ It is home to the St. Mary’s Food Pantry, Community Cooking Education Programs, the Somali Nutrition Education Initiative and Lots to Gardens. St. Mary’s Health System held their 14th Annual Golf Tournament on Monday, June 20 at the oldest golf resort course in America; the golf course at the Poland Spring Resort. For the first time in the tournament’s history it sold out with 144 golfers on the course. The net proceeds from this year’s event (nearly $30,000) will benefit the St. Mary’s Regional Medical Center’s family of services. St. Mary’s has a commitment to provide superior service and to offer the most up-to-date equipment and technology available to our patients.

The Royal Oak Room’s resident chef Scott Johnson prepared hors d’oeuvres of poached lobster cheesecake and a savory mushroom strudel. The dinner started with a baby arugula salad and was followed by a choice of seared strip beef loin with rosemary red wine reduction and cod encrusted in flaky phyllo or a vegetarian meal of crispy trio squash with eggplant and rosemary.
The nine-piece Bob Charest Band brought the audience to their feet, playing tunes from throughout the last 75 years. A live auction brought the highest net revenue for a live fundraising auction for St. Mary’s since 1997! A cruise on Casco Bay, a getaway to Abaco in the Bahamas, and the ever popular Fish Bones American Grill participation dinner were some of the most sought after items.
St. Mary’s board member Mark Anthoine and his wife Deb served as the event’s champions and were pleased to announce that this event was a huge success, raising over $50,000! The net proceeds will benefit St. Mary’s Regional Medical Center’s Operating Room instrumentation and equipment needs. St. Mary’s opened six brand new surgical suites early this year.

2010 was another very successful year for St. Mary’s fundraising efforts. With the amazing help of donors, businesses, and foundations we raised over $1,250,000 in support of projects, programs, and capital improvements.
In order to thank you all for your help and to continue to show you how much we appreciate your generosity we will provide increased opportunities to visit with you. We will offer tours of St. Mary’s facilities, invite you to breakfast, and host an open house at the Development Office. We would also welcome an invitation to visit with you to say ‘thank s’ and to come and share our many successes.
In January we engaged John Donovan of J Donovan Associates to work with us over the course of the year in the creation and implementation of a Planned Giving Program. J Donovan Associates is not new to St. Mary’s. They helped us in 2008 to create and implement the very successful With All Our Hearts Capital Campaign. We are excited to have his expertise on board as we begin this very important work. Educational sessions on this topic will be offered; stay tuned!

Join St. Mary’s for our 5th Annual Chefs Soirée: Bringing Maine’s Heritage Foods to Life by Maine’s Culinary Best! The event will be held on November 5, 2010 at 5:30 pm at the Nutrition Center of Maine, 208 Bates Street in Lewiston.
We will enjoy an evening with Chef Scott Johnson, a native of Auburn, who will be preparing the main entrée and coordinating the night’s activities. A graduate of the Culinary Institute of America, Scott was singled out by Esquire magazine as one of the nation’s top five “rising chefs” in 2004. Scott and his colleagues will take us through the history of New England’s heritage foods, their effect on local economies, and the role of agriculture in Maine’s contemporary culinary landscape.
Maine fisherman and lobsterman Proctor Wells, Jim Armaral of Borealis Breads, Mike Thompson of Thompson Orchards, and Robert Bartlett of Bartlett Maine Estate Winery will make the night a truly amazing event showcasing the many agricultural products of Maine!
Guests will take pleasure in wine, watch demonstrations, learn from some of Maine’s best, and enjoy a wonderful meal!
Proceeds will support St. Mary’s Nutrition Center of Maine. Founded on the belief that good health relies upon access to healthy food, the Nutrition Center promotes community health through a variety of programs, including nutrition education, urban gardening, and emergency food distribution.
